WebNov 19, 2024 · First, you need to know which agency within the U.S. Department of Labor covers your issue. For example, the Wage and Hour Division handles many issues including, family and medical leave, compensation, minimum wage, agricultural workers, and employees contracting with the federal government. WebThe township board may not hold a closed session over the objections or silence of the named employee. A municipality should be careful about its open session discussions. Closed session minutes, including discussion and testimony, should not be revealed to the public unless ordered by a court.
